Moderate size, 5.5-6.5 mm; oral cavity small, circular; clypeus longer (taller) than oral cavity and with small pimple at top; occipital carina meeting hypostomal carina; mesoscutum not declivous anteriorly, on the same line as pronotum; pronotal collar with a deep incision behind head; hind coxa without basal tooth or tubercle; fore wing vein r-m present, first subdiscal cell open at apex, vein m-cu slightly distad vein 2RS; hind wing M+CU about 0.33 length of vein 1M; first metasomal tergum longer than wide, basal sternal plate 0.25 length of tergum [1].

It is close to Janzenia by the fore wing vein m-cu meeting vein 2M beyond vein 2RS. But it is distinguished by the unusual deep incision on the pronotal collar behind head and the absence of the transverse groove on the third metasomal tergum (present in Janzenia) [1].
